Description
The Breast Test and Train (TaT) service supports the quality assurance work and provides NHSE with assurance of the ability of radiologists within the NHS Breast Screening Programme (NHSBSP) to accurately detect the range of cancers that they might be presented with in the population. It provides the means to enable radiologists to recognise a range of cancers, including those that are of a rarer condition which in turn, results in less harm to those undergoing mammography.
